Transaction 3bf1476895c3b028cd3379f1c042c2b68222a4b7adbf3f62ea698fde2efc4573

1 Input
2 Outputs
  • 3bf1476895c3b028cd3379f1c042c2b68222a4b7adbf3f62ea698fde2efc4573:0
  • value  3738506
    address  3KfHeCf5pY9vbC1KEAU7SUhuHkrcmH1tra
  • 3bf1476895c3b028cd3379f1c042c2b68222a4b7adbf3f62ea698fde2efc4573:1
  • value  45670983
    address  15a7Lkq4Rx6yiEKN54TQZV9cw8xVL9uMg4